Game Overview
Star Wars Battlefront is a first-person shooter game developed by DICE (Electronic Arts) and published by Electronic Arts (EA). The game is set in the Star Wars universe and features iconic characters, vehicles, and locations from the franchise. The game allows players to engage in battles on land and air, using a variety of characters and vehicles.
